HCIA是华为公司打造的世界唯一覆盖ICT全技术领域的认证体系中最为基础级别的认证。通过HCIA认证可以证明考生具备安装、配置、运行ICT设备,并进行故障排除的能力。
计算机处理过程:
抽象语言----电脑(加工)-----二进制----抽象语言
交换机的工作原理
当数据帧进入交换机之后,交换机会先查看数据的源MAC地址,之后将该数据进入的接口与MAC地址映射到本地的MAC地址表中;之后查看目标MAC地址,根据目标MAC地址查询本地MAC地址表,若存在记录,将直接从该表所记录的接口进行发送。
若没有目标MAC地址接口记录,则泛洪该数据。(泛洪:除了进入的接口之外,转发给所有其他的接口)
注意:MAC地址表的老化时间为300s
路由器的工作原理:
PC端在访问其他设备时,会先基于目标IP地址判断对端设备与自己是否存在于同一个广播域;若在同一个范围,通过ARP广播获取MAC随后单播通讯即可。
若不在同一个范围,则需要封装目标MAC地址为本地网关MAC地址,将数据发送至路由器处,由路由器代为转发。
IP地址
IPV4-------32位二进制构成 ---- 点分十进制
IPV6-------128位二进制构成-----冒分十六进制
IP地址划分为两个固定长度的字段,第一个字段是网络位,它标志主机所连接的网络;第二个字段为主机位,它标志该主机。
网络位 ---- 网络位相同,则代表在同一个广播域。
主机位 ---- 在同一个广播域中,使用主机位来区分不同的主机。
子网掩码 ---- 由连续的1和连续的0组成,1代表网络位,0代表主机位。
IPV4地址:32位二进制构成 存在网络位和主机位的区分;网络位用于标识所在的范围;选用点分十进制表示。为了方便人看,所以采用8位一分形式:
00000000 0
00000001 1
00000010 2
00000100 4
00001000 8
00010000 16
00100000 32
01000000 64
10000000 128
IP地址的分类:
A类: 0xxx xxxx 1-126 前8位为网络位
B类:10xx xxxx 128-191 前16位为网络位
C类:110x xxxx 192-223 前24位为网络位
D类:1110 xxxx 224-239 不分网络位和主机位
E类:1111 xxxx 240-255
ABC类为单播地址 D类为组播地址 E类为保留地址
ABC类为单播地址----既可以当做源IP使用,也可以当做目标IP使用,每一个单播地址都标识着一个唯一的节点;只有单播地址可以作为源IP。
D类:为组播地址----只能作为目标IP使用
E类:........
A类地址地址子网掩码:255.0.0.0
B类地址地址子网掩码:255.255.0.0
C类地址地址子网掩码:255.255.255.0
特殊地址:
1:127 环回地址 127.0.0.1-127.255.255.255 用作排错历程分析
2:255.255.255.255 受限广播地址
3:主机位全0 网段(网络地址,网络号)
192.168.1.0 255.255.255.0 不是单播地址,不能被设置为IP地址,代表一个网段。 网络号
4:主机位全1
192.168.1.255/24 不是单播地址,不能被设置为IP地址,直接广播地址
5:0.0.0.0 代表没有地址 代表所有地址
6:169.254.0.0/16 本地链路地址 自动私有地址
VLSM 可边长子网掩码 ---- 子网划分
类 | 范围 | 网络数 | 主机数 |
A | 0.0.0.0~127.255.255.255 | 128 | 16777216 |
B | 128.0.0.0~191.255.255.255 | 16384 | 65536 |
C | 192.0.0.0~223.255.255.255 | 2097152 | 256 |
OSI七层模型与网络协议
开放系统参考模型OSI/RM,简称“OSI”。
OSI参考模型将计算机网络分为七个层次,自上而下依次为:应用层,表示层,会话层,传输层,网络层,数据链路层,物理层。
1、应用层:它是计算机网络与最终用户间的接口,为特定类型的网络应用提供访问OSI环境的手段。
2、表示层:将编码转化为二进制。
3、会话层:提供会话号,同软件不同进程的程序在同时接收发消息时,他们会拥有相同的IP地址MAC地址,此时,就需要会话层分别给予不同的会话号去区分。
4、传输层:实现端到端的通信,端口号为0--65535,其中0不作为传输层的端口号。
端口的长度一般为16个二进制位。 在计算机中一般可提供65536个不同端口号,其中0-1023端口为熟知端口号,1024-49151端口为登记端口号,49152—65536端口为短暂端口号。
5、网络层:使用IP地址实现主机之间的逻辑寻址。
获取目标IP地址的方法:直接知道服务器的IP地址;通过域名访问服务器;通过应用程序访问服务器;广播。
ARP:即地址解析协议,主要功能是根据IP地址获取物理地址(硬件地址)。
6、数据链路层:控制物理硬件,将二进制转换为电信号。
在以太网中,数据链路层通过MAC地址进行物理寻址,获取DMAC的方法:ARP协议(地址解析协议)。
7、物理层:传递电信号。
TCP/IP 协议簇
OSI模型的初衷是希望为网络体系结构与协议的发展提供一种国际标准,但从现实的网络技术发展状况看,互联网所使用的TCO/IP参考模型代替了OSI模型,成为事实上的国际标准。
TCP/IP模型由四个层次组成,自上而下分别为应用层、传输层、网络层,网络访问层。
PDU:协议数据单元 对不同层封装的数据单元标识
应用层-----数据报文
传输层-----数据段
网络层-----数据包
数据链路层------数据帧
物理层------比特流
TTL:生存周期
最大255 推荐64 常见128
封装和解封装
封装:数据要通过网络进行传输,要从高层一层一层的向下传送,如果一个主机要传送数据到别的主机,先把数据包装到一个特殊协议报头中,这个过程叫封装。
解封装:数据被封装并通过网络传输后,接收设备将删除添加的信息,并根据报头中的信息决定如何将数据沿协议栈向上传给合适的应用程序。
应用层 ---- 应用层存在封装,取决于不同的应用。
传输层 ---- 端口号 --- TCP,UDP协议
网络层 ---- IP地址 ---- IP
数据链路层 ---- MAC地址 --- 以太网协议
TCP----传输控制协议----面向连接的可靠协议
UDP-----用户数据报文协议------非面向连接的不可靠协议 仅完成传输的基本工作--分段 端口号
TCP与UDP的区别
操纵网络设备
<Huawei>----用户视图 仅具有查询权限,不能进行配置操作
<Huawei>display ip interface brief查看每个接口的IP配置情况
<Huawei>system-view 进入系统视图
Ctrl+Z 直接弹回用户视图
[Huawei]------系统视图
[Huawei]sysname xx 更改设备名称
[xx]interface g 0/0/0 进入0/0/0接口
[xx-GigabitEthernet0/0/0]quit 返回上一层
Tab键 自动补全命令
?=查询后续可执行的命令
[xx-GigabitEthernet0/0/0]ip address 192.168.1.1 24 在该接口上配置IP地址 IP地址为 192.168.1.1/24
[xx-GigabitEthernet0/0/0]ip address 192.168.1.1 255.255.255.0 与上述命令相同
[xx-GigabitEthernet0/0/0]display this 查看当前视图下的配置
[xx]display current-configuration 查看当前所有的配置操作-----查看缓存中的配置